The Cultural Scene
LA’s cultural scene is as diverse as its population. The city is home to numerous museums, galleries, and performance venues, offering something for every interest and taste. The Getty Center, with its breathtaking architecture and beautiful gardens, is a must-visit for art lovers. For music enthusiasts, venues like the Hollywood Bowl and the Greek Theatre provide unique outdoor concert experiences. The city’s culinary scene is equally impressive, with a wide range of cuisines available, from traditional American diners to exotic ethnic restaurants, reflecting the city’s multicultural heritage.

Housing and Neighborhoods
LA is known for its diverse neighborhoods, each with its unique character and advantages. Areas like Beverly Hills and Bel Air offer luxury living, while neighborhoods like Silverlake and Echo Park are popular for their trendy vibe and artistic communities. The cost of living in LA can be high, especially when it comes to housing. However, with careful planning and research, it’s possible to find affordable options that fit various budgets and preferences.
Transportation and Lifestyle
Transportation is a critical aspect of living in LA, with the city’s infamous traffic being a challenge for many. Investing in a car is often necessary, but the city is also investing in public transportation systems, including buses and metro lines. Alternatively, biking and walking are great ways to explore neighborhoods and maintain an active lifestyle. The LA lifestyle encourages outdoor activities, and with its year-round good weather, residents can enjoy hiking, surfing, or simply strolling along the beach throughout the year.

How do I find the perfect neighborhood to live in LA?
Finding the perfect neighborhood to live in LA can be a daunting task, given the city’s vast size and diverse range of communities. To start, consider what matters most to you in a neighborhood, such as proximity to work, public transportation, or amenities like parks and restaurants. Research different neighborhoods online, reading reviews and blogs from existing residents to get a sense of each area’s character and lifestyle. You can also explore neighborhoods in person, driving or walking around to get a feel for the local vibe and scenery.
Once you’ve narrowed down your options, think about what kind of lifestyle you want to lead in LA. If you’re looking for a urban, fast-paced experience, neighborhoods like Downtown LA or Hollywood might be a good fit. For a more laid-back, suburban feel, consider areas like Pasadena or the San Fernando Valley. Ultimately, finding the perfect neighborhood is about finding a balance between your priorities and preferences, and being open to exploring different parts of the city. Don’t be afraid to ask locals for advice or attend community events to get a better sense of each neighborhood’s unique charm and character.

What are some tips for navigating LA’s traffic and transportation?
Navigating LA’s traffic and transportation can be a challenge, but there are a few tips to help you get around the city like a local. First and foremost, consider investing in a good GPS or mapping app, such as Waze or Google Maps, which can help you avoid traffic jams and find the fastest route to your destination. You should also think about using public transportation, such as the Metro or bus system, which can be a convenient and affordable way to get around the city. Additionally, consider carpooling or using ride-sharing services, such as Uber or Lyft, which can help reduce traffic congestion and make your commute more enjoyable.
To make the most of your time on the road, consider listening to podcasts, audiobooks, or music, which can help make your commute more enjoyable and productive. You can also use the time to catch up on work or respond to emails, or simply enjoy the scenery and people-watch. If you’re driving, be sure to take advantage of the city’s many parking apps, such as ParkMe or SpotHero, which can help you find and reserve parking spots in advance. By being smart about your transportation options and planning ahead, you can minimize the stress of driving in LA and enjoy the city’s many attractions and activities.
